History
Since it's creation in 1980 by David B Pierce, the business has evolved
from a radiator and heat exchanger repair business called Heat
Transfer Specialists Ltd into what is now a multi-national group of
companies with operations in both the United Kingdom and the United
States of America.
Businesses created, acquired and owned during the past 3 decades
include Heat Transfer Engineering, Helixcoil, Copycat Coils, The
Heatex Group, Computube, Britannia Heat Transfer etc., acquiring
along the way Crane Heatex and part of Covrad Heat Transfer.
More recently, Britannia Heat Transfer Ltd was acquired by Applied
Cooling Technology Ltd in 2003 resulting in the formation of it's
subsidiaries Britannia Heatex Ltd, Titan-Lite Motorsport Ltd and Elfin
Technology Ltd, and a USA based sister company, Applied Cooling
Technology LLC.
The shares of Applied Cooling Technology Ltd were acquired by
Sterling Thermal Technology Ltd in 2011, along with most of the
business’s operations such as the design and manufacure of heat
exchangers and exclusive supply of ElfinBlock products in th UK.
About Us
Power Fin Technologies Ltd was formed by David B
Pierce in order to continue the development, sale and
licensing of his Patented extended surface
technologies, products and manufacturing equipment.
